Business Development Manager

Location: Slough (Hybrid, 3 days per week in the office)
Salary: £40,000 to £42,000 base + £12,000 OTE uncapped + benefits

Are you looking for a role where you can build long term client relationships while also winning new business?

A leading UK Learning & Development provider is looking for a Business Development Manager to join its growing commercial team. This is a varied role combining new business development with account management, giving you the opportunity to generate new opportunities while growing existing client relationships across a broad range of industries including technology, AI, professional services, finance and more.

You'll be working with organisations to understand their learning and development needs, providing tailored e learning and training programmes that genuinely help businesses upskill their workforce. Backed by a well respected brand, you'll have the support, tools and training to build a successful career, with clear progression opportunities as the business continues to grow.

The Role

  • Develop new business opportunities while managing and growing an existing portfolio of customers
  • Build relationships with key decision makers across a variety of industries
  • Consult with clients to understand their learning and development objectives
  • Sell a range of e learning programmes and training solutions
  • Identify opportunities to cross sell and upsell existing accounts
  • Deliver engaging virtual and face to face client meetings
  • Maintain a healthy sales pipeline using CRM
  • Work closely with internal teams to ensure an outstanding customer experience

About You

  • Previous experience in business development/b2b sales
  • Strong relationship building and consultative selling skills
  • Confident managing both new business and existing customer accounts
  • Motivated by achieving targets and delivering excellent customer outcomes
  • Excellent communication and organisational skills

What's on Offer

  • £40,000 to £42,000 base salary
  • £12,000 OTE uncapped - You are not limited here
  • Hybrid working with 3 days per week in the Slough office
  • Excellent onboarding and ongoing training
  • Fantastic culture with a collaborative, supportive team
  • Clear career progression and development opportunities within a growing business
  • The opportunity to sell highly relevant learning solutions in one of the UK's fastest growing sectors
